A powerful and thought-provoking look at "reunions" of all kinds as roads to remembering and remembering ourselves.
"Reunions with people, places, things and ourselves happen every day around us and within us. Whether to participate or not will always be your choice."
-from the Introduction

In this book the author explores humankind's timeless, universal and deeply spiritual desire to reunite for the sake of healing and wholeness. Whether we wander far from home or reminisce from our favourite armchair, people of all faiths or none whatsoever undertake journeys to remember, restore and re-member the missing pieces of our stories, psyches and souls:

·Do you occasionally Google a person from your past in hopes of
"catching up"?
·Do you leaf through old address books to try to call someone for
the first time in decades?
·When you visit gravesites or memorials, can you pinpoint what
drew you there?
·Have you felt an urge to revisit your birthplace or travel to your
ancestors' homelands?
·Do you feel compelled to attend an upcoming school, family or
other reunion? If not, why not?

Delve deeply into ways that your body, mind and spirit answer the Spirit of Re-union's calls to reconnect with people, places, things and self.

Caren Goldman is an award-winning journalist and spiritual retreat leader whose articles have appeared in New Age Journal, Natural Health, Yoga Journal, Intuition and Spirituality and Health. Dr. Nancy Copeland-Payton is a pastor, hospital chaplain and physician.
